The Bioreactors Market grew from USD 3.57 billion in 2024 to USD 3.92 billion in 2025. It is expected to continue growing at a CAGR of 9.50%, reaching USD 6.16 billion by 2030.

Exploring Breakthrough Innovations Shaping the Bioreactor Ecosystem

Recent industry developments reveal a profound transformation in how bioreactor design, operation, and integration are perceived. The shift from traditional stainless steel vessels toward flexible single-use configurations has reshaped capital allocation paradigms, dramatically reducing changeover times and cleaning requirements. Concurrently, digitalization initiatives have permeated process control, enabling real-time monitoring of critical parameters through advanced sensor networks, predictive analytics, and cloud-based data platforms.

In parallel, sustainability imperatives are driving manufacturers to reassess resource utilization, water consumption, and energy efficiency. Process intensification strategies, such as perfusion culture and high cell density technologies, are increasingly deployed to maximize volumetric productivity while minimizing environmental footprints. Moreover, the convergence of artificial intelligence and machine learning with bioprocess engineering grants unprecedented capabilities for anomaly detection, process optimization, and scale-up predictability.

These transformative shifts underscore the necessity for organizations to adapt swiftly, embrace cross-disciplinary collaboration, and invest in agile infrastructure. As the bioreactor landscape evolves, stakeholders who align strategic planning with these emerging trends will secure competitive advantages, expedite time to market, and foster resilient bioprocess ecosystems capable of meeting the complex demands of modern biotechnology.

Analyzing the Ripple Effects of US Tariffs on Bioreactor Components

New tariff structures introduced by the United States in early 2025 have generated significant reverberations across global bioreactor supply chains. Levies applied to imported stainless steel alloys, specialized glassware components, and critical instrumentation have led equipment manufacturers to reassess sourcing strategies, recalibrate pricing models, and negotiate alternative procurement avenues. Downstream, these adjustments cascade through the value chain, affecting capital expenditures, service contracts, and maintenance schedules for end users.

Supply chain disruptions have become more pronounced as international suppliers explore tariff mitigation tactics, including rerouting shipments through third-party markets and increasing reliance on domestic fabrication. While these measures alleviate immediate cost pressures, they introduce complexities in quality assurance, lead times, and compliance oversight. Furthermore, currency fluctuations in response to trade policy shifts have exacerbated budgetary uncertainties for both suppliers and buyers operating in multiple currency zones.

Service providers and end users have responded by negotiating multiyear agreements that incorporate tariff escalation clauses to share risk. Equipment leasing models and extended service contracts have gained traction as alternative strategies to navigate unpredictable cost landscapes. These innovations foster greater budgetary certainty and enable organizations to plan capital investments with improved confidence amidst evolving trade policies.

In this context, strategic partnerships between equipment manufacturers, material vendors, and process developers are proving instrumental in fostering supply chain transparency and resilience. Companies that proactively evaluate tariff exposure, implement dynamic pricing frameworks, and engage in collaborative risk-sharing agreements will be better positioned to absorb policy volatility and maintain operational continuity in an increasingly protectionist trade environment.

In-Depth Segmentation Analysis Illuminating Market Diversities

In examining market segmentation, the diversity of bioreactor configurations, component architectures, operational modalities, lifecycle classifications, application domains, and end-user profiles emerges as a central theme. The type dimension spans conventional stainless steel airlift systems, bubble column reactors, continuous stirred tank vessels, fluidized bed designs, packed-bed units, and photobioreactor arrangements tailored for photosynthetic processes. Each configuration offers a distinct balance of mass transfer efficiency, shear stress management, and scalability.

Component-wise, the market dissects aeration systems alongside baffles, fermenter vessels, heating and cooling apparatus, impeller designs, and sealing assemblies. This granular perspective illuminates opportunities for innovation in material selection, energy optimization, and maintenance simplification. In terms of operation mode, the analysis contrasts traditional batch processing with continuous processing and fed-batch methodologies, highlighting how manufacturers calibrate feeding strategies to maximize productivity.

The category segmentation distinguishes between reusable platforms designed for extensive cleaning validation and single-use formats that eliminate cross-contamination concerns. Application insights traverse a spectrum from environmental bioremediation efforts through cell culture, food and beverage production, microbial fermentation, research and development initiatives, to wastewater treatment. Finally, end-user analysis navigates the requirements of the biopharmaceutical industry, contract research and manufacturing organizations, and research laboratories as well as academic institutions, each driving distinct demand patterns and service expectations.

Regional Dynamics Driving Bioreactor Adoption Worldwide

The Americas region continues to assert leadership in bioreactor adoption, anchored by a robust pharmaceutical manufacturing base, advanced research infrastructure, and supportive regulatory frameworks. Established centers of excellence drive demand for both conventional stainless steel systems and next-generation single-use solutions. Investments in process analytical technologies and digital manufacturing platforms further reinforce the region’s competitive edge, enabling local innovators to rapidly commercialize novel designs.

Across Europe, the Middle East, and Africa, the landscape is characterized by a blend of mature markets with stringent regulatory standards and emerging economies prioritizing capacity expansion. Sustainability regulations in Europe are spurring investment in energy-efficient systems and circular manufacturing practices, while Middle Eastern initiatives aim to diversify industrial portfolios through biotechnology hubs. In Africa, public-private partnerships seek to build foundational capabilities, addressing both healthcare and agricultural needs through scalable bioprocessing infrastructure.

Asia-Pacific markets demonstrate the fastest growth trajectories, propelled by expansive investments in biotechnology parks, government-led innovation grants, and cost-competitive manufacturing. Regional champions in China, India, Japan, and Australia are accelerating local production of components and consumables, reducing reliance on imports. Strategic alliances between domestic firms and global technology providers facilitate technology transfer, while regulatory reforms streamline approval pathways for bioreactor applications across pharmaceuticals, food processing, and environmental management.

Competitive Landscape and Leading Innovators in Bioreactor Technology

In the competitive arena of bioreactor technology, a cohort of established and emerging players is vying for market leadership. Dominant equipment manufacturers leverage decades of expertise in stainless steel engineering, precision instrumentation, and service networks to deliver reliable large-scale solutions. These incumbents frequently expand their portfolios through strategic acquisitions, broadening their footprint in single-use systems, sensor technologies, and digital control suites.

At the same time, specialized vendors focusing exclusively on single-use bioreactors have captured significant attention by addressing critical pain points related to operational flexibility and cleaning validation. These market entrants differentiate themselves through rapid deployment times, modular designs, and integrated consumable offerings that streamline supply chains. Collaborative ventures between component specialists and software providers have given rise to end-to-end platforms that unify hardware performance with advanced data analytics.

Innovation is further fueled by partnerships among academic institutions, research laboratories, and equipment developers, leading to experimental bioreactor formats for high-cell-density fermentation, microcarriers, and photobioreactor applications. Additionally, aftermarket service offerings such as remote monitoring, predictive maintenance, and customized upgrade paths have become key differentiators, allowing companies to establish long-term customer relationships and enhance the total value proposition. As companies navigate patent landscapes, regulatory compliance, and global distribution channels, those that excel in service excellence, localized support, and cross-functional integration will continue to define leadership benchmarks in the bioreactor ecosystem.
